Ploby.io
Ploby SDK Documentationv1.0.0-beta

Integrate Ploby into your game

Track player missions, verify playtime, and collect gameplay data effortlessly with our cross-platform SDK.

1Installation
Install via npm or use CDN.
Bash

$ npm install @ploby/sdk

2Initialization
Initialize the SDK with your Project ID (API Key).
import { Ploby } from '@ploby/sdk';

const ploby = Ploby.init('YOUR_PROJECT_ID_HERE');
3Tracking Events
Send mission progress or custom events.

Track Mission Completion

// When player completes a mission
ploby.trackEvent('MISSION_COMPLETE', {
  missionId: 'QUEST_001',
  clearedTime: 120, // seconds
  score: 5000
});

Track Level Up

ploby.trackEvent('LEVEL_UP', {
  level: 5,
  character: 'Warrior'
});